Lettrism as Implicit Philosophy in 10th-century Jewish and Muslim Creation Theories
Intellectual History of the Islamicate World August 9, 2024 Elizabeth Sartell
This article presents a comparative reading of two 10th-century Islamicate lettrist works: Kitāb Khawāṣṣ al-ḥurūf by Ibn Masarra and a commentary on the Sefer Yetsirah by Saʿadia Gaon. Close analysis of both treatises emphasizes that philosophy coexists with other ways of knowing in lettrist theories.
